    It REALLY seems like a flash problem to me, especially with the delays, the 100% CPU usage ect.

    Try this:

    Browse to this folder:
    C:\Program Files\Road Runner\skins\DigitalFX 2.0\Menus\DigitalClock
    (Substitute the path where you have RR installed of course)

    Copy ALL of the files from that folder to the root digitalFX skin folder. (Say yes when it asks to overwrite files) This is just the manual way of setting the menu layout and logo's to be totally non flash. You will not overwrite anything on a permanent basis, as the other menu's to copy over are in the other menu folders and copied out by scripts on demand.
